Manchester United are on the verge of completing the signing of Patrick Dorgu from Lecce after an agreement was reached between the two clubs.

The Reds have made signing a left wing-back a priority this January, as Ruben Amorim navigates a challenging start to his tenure.

Injuries have left United short in this position, with Luke Shaw struggling for fitness and Tyrell Malacia only recently returning from a 17-month knee injury layoff leaving Diogo Dalot to fill in on the left side.

Lecce’s Patrick Dorgu emerged as United’s top target after impressing scouts last year. The 20-year-old Danish international is a versatile, attack-minded option well-suited to Amorim’s system.

According to Fabrizio Romano, United have agreed a £25 million deal with Lecce, and Dorgu has already settled on personal terms with the Old Trafford club.

Lecce teammate compares Dorgu to world class defender

Many of United’s fans are not familiar with Dorgu and are looking forward to seeing him in action for the club.

One of his current Lecce teammates Nikola Krstovic has provided a general comparison to AC Milan star Theo Hernandez, who is considered as one of the best left-backs in Europe.

He told Gazzetta dello Sport: “[Dorgu is] a bit like Theo [Hernandez] although Dorgu is more attacking.

“He’s an incredible player when you think he’s only 20. He gets better with each day. He knows how to play in multiple positions: up front, at the back, on the right.

“I wouldn’t be surprised to see him play in goal. All jokes aside, he’s a very good player.”

United missing attacking threat on left side

United have not only been missing a left-back in recent times, but one that can provide a threat going forward. That is even more important under Amorim.

Dalot’s defensive abilities are not the major issue when he plays on the left, but instead his inability to provide a threat in the final third.

The Portuguese international has consistently been given the ball in dangerous areas on the left but he is unable to create chances.

That is also why Malacia is being used sparingly despite returning from injury. The Dutch international is better defensively than he is going forward.

Dorgu excelling in attacking play is the exact type of profile that United need on that left side, which has already got United fans excited about the deal.

After securing his signature for a modest price and on low wages, it appears to be a deal that ticks a lot of boxes for this current United team.
